RECOMMENDATION(S):
Approve and authorize the Health Services Director or his designee, to execute on behalf of the County, Grant Amendment #28-737-9 (Grant #CA0191L9T051609) from U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development Homeless (HUD) Assistance, to transfer the grant to Anka Behavioral Health Inc., effective June 1, 2017, in an amount not to exceed $581,873 for the Project Coming Home (PCH) – Addressing Addiction to Alcohol (AAA) Program.
FISCAL IMPACT:
Approval of the Grant Amendment will transfer an amount not to exceed $581,873 to Anka Behavioral Health Inc., from HUD through the McKinney-Vento Act to provide PCH AAA Program services.
BACKGROUND:
HUD and the County’s Health Services Department entered into a Grant Agreement #28-739-8 for the PCH AAA Program, for the period from June 1, 2017 through May 31, 2018. Health Services Department has determined it would be beneficial to transfer the grant directly to Anka Behavioral Health, Inc. who provides these services. Anka Behavioral Health, Inc. submitted evidence acceptable to HUD and is now an eligible recipient of this Grant.
